Yep, you need to replace it with a numerical IP address. They look like "10.0.1.3" or "192.168.0.2" or some other four group cluster of numbers.
It can be found in the normal ATV menu under settings -> general (or network.. not near my ATV2 at the moment, but one of those). You can also find it by looking at your router's settings and looking at the list of connected devices.
